Recognizing 3D Laser Scanning Technology and Its Applications
3D laser scanning catches precise dimensional data from physical items and settings, creating accurate digital reproductions.
The Core Refine
This technology utilizes laser light to determine the range to a surface area, generating a dense point cloud standing for the things'' s geometry.
Diverse Scanning Technologies
Various 3D scanning techniques exist, consisting of LiDAR, organized light, and time-of-flight, each suited to different object sizes, products, and ecological problems.
Data Applications in Dallas
The resulting 3D designs are useful for countless sectors in Dallas, such as architecture, construction, manufacturing, and historical preservation.
Effect On Resident Industries
These versions promote jobs like building information modeling (BIM), reverse engineering, quality assessment, and producing online excursions. needs. What is 3D scanning
3D scanning is the process of assessing a real-world object or setting to collect three-dimensional information about its form, and possibly its look (like shade). This data is after that used to produce digital 3D designs of the things or environment.

Assessing Precision, Resolution, and Information Deliverables
When examining 3D laser scanning services in Dallas, scrutinize their precision cases. Try to find verifiable data showing the scanner'' s accuracy under conditions similar to your task'' s setting. Independent recognition or reviews from past customers can be useful here.
Consider the resolution provided, which dictates the degree of detail recorded. A greater resolution scan will represent finer features, critical for applications like reverse design or comprehensive building paperwork. Understand how the solution specifies and measures resolution, and guarantee it lines up with your project’& rsquo; s needs.
Inquire about the details information deliverables provided. Usual styles include factor clouds (e.g.,. LAS,. PLY), meshed versions (e.g.,. STL,. OBJ), and CAD models. Validate that the service can provide information in a style compatible more info with your existing software application and workflows.
Ultimately, clarify any kind of post-processing services consisted of, such as data cleansing, registration, and version creation. These solutions considerably influence the functionality of the last 3D model.

Comprehending Prices Designs and Spending Plan Considerations
Browsing the economic facets of 3D laser scanning is crucial for selecting the right Dallas service.
Pricing Structures
Understand the different pricing designs typically utilized, such as per-scan, per-hour, per-project, or a hybrid method, comprehending what each involves for your particular job range.
Elements Influencing Cost
Recognize that factors like the size and complexity of the things or setting, called for precision, the degree of information needed, and any post-processing services (e.g., model production, CAD conversion) straight influence the last cost.
Hidden Fees
Inquire about potential surprise costs, consisting of travel expenses, data processing costs, or added prices for modifications, to prevent unexpected spending plan overruns.
Spending plan Allowance
Identify your budget genuinely, taking into consideration not just the scanning itself but additionally the succeeding use of the 3D data, guaranteeing you designate sufficient funds for evaluation, combination, or any type of necessary alterations.
Value Assessment
Focus on value over solely concentrating on the lowest rate; a somewhat much more pricey solution offering higher precision, faster turnaround, or premium post-processing may ultimately be extra economical in the long run.
